  • About Camp Elphinstone

    YMCA Camp Elphinstone, located near Gibsons on the Sunshine Coast, is just a 40-minute ferry ride from Horseshoe Bay, Vancouver. Nestled on 144 acres of temperate rainforest along the shores of Howe Sound, the camp offers a variety of programs for youth ages 5-17 during July and August. These include one- and two-week overnight camps, Leadership Development programs, multi-day paddling and hiking trips, and day camps. From September to June, Camp Elphinstone functions as an Outdoor Education, Event, and Retreat Centre, hosting schools, conferences, weddings, and other special interest groups. Annually, the camp serves over 10,000 participants.

    YMCA Camp Elphinstone can accommodate and dine up to 472 campers or guests. During July and August, the camp employs around 140 staff and volunteers, while the spring and fall Outdoor Education seasons see a team of 20-50 members. In the winter season, a smaller core team of 10 staff members is maintained.
